Samoa, originally called as Western Samoa, is a country surrounding the western region of the Samoan Islands in the South Pacific Ocean. The country was once a territory of New Zealand, until it became independent in 1962.

What does mea mean in Samoan?

The word 'mea' can be used when referring to a 'thing'...e.g, clothes, stereo, dvd.

Depending on its use it can also be used colloquially as a word for sex
